Wall Street is still trying to determine the solid prospects for success of Levi Strauss' business in the long run. The report of the clothing giant released Tuesday afternoon should therefore attract a lot of attention. This is only the second quarterly announcement of the company since its publication in March, after all.

Acting Chief, Mary Winston, will oversee the channel's first-quarter report on Wednesday, and investors are not expecting it to reveal good news. Sales are expected to fall 6% to $ 2.58 billion as the company reduces dependency on promotions. Investors watching stocks are seeking earnings of up to $ 0.08 per share, up from $ 0.32 per share a year ago.
